Output d7d6a56ed97991122256d28268564cf53ca3c49c52f339350e81cf42e1237a96:0

value
360758583
script pubkey
OP_0 OP_PUSHBYTES_20 312b522ccb39edbdc24f64c40a4087e70b3e7566
address
bc1qxy44ytxt88kmmsj0vnzq5sy8uu9nuatx4depuv
transaction
d7d6a56ed97991122256d28268564cf53ca3c49c52f339350e81cf42e1237a96
confirmations
327133
spent
true